The weather can make or break your trip, so consider the type of conditions you want to get away in. Detroit is warmest in July, averaging between 15ºC and 30ºC.
Ranging from -12ºC to 3ºC, January brings the lowest temperatures.
With five days of rain on average, November is the driest month in Detroit.
January brings the wettest conditions. You can expect around nine days of rainfall if you're heading there then.

Getting to central Detroit from Detroit Metropolitan Wayne County Airport (DTW)
The distance from DTW to central Detroit is about 32 kilometres.
Once you've touched down from your flight to DTW, driving to the centre will take around 30 minutes.
The ride on public transport takes about 1 hour.
